ECP Asked to Provide Assets Details of Punjab MP Saqib Chadhar
ECP Asked for Assets Details of Punjab MP Saqib Chadhar

An application has been submitted to the Election Commission of Pakistan (ECP) seeking details of the assets and election records of Punjab Assembly member Saqib Chadhar. The application was filed by advocate Asif Mahmood, who has requested certified copies of the lawmaker’s nomination papers and asset declarations submitted to election authorities.

Request for Electoral Records

According to the plea, access to the electoral record is required to examine matters related to the continuation of Chadhar’s membership in the provincial assembly. The applicant noted that a separate petition seeking the lawmaker’s disqualification has already been submitted to the Speaker of the Punjab Assembly.

Allegations and Public Interest

The application alleges that concerns have been raised regarding the provision of expensive vehicles, valuable gifts, and property to a woman, arguing that scrutiny of the legislator’s financial position and sources of income is a matter of public interest. It further states that elected representatives are legally bound to disclose their assets and financial interests.

Scope of Requested Records

The applicant seeks records of assets declared by Saqib Chadhar, his spouse, and dependent family members, including both current and previous holdings. The applicant has requested the ECP to provide the relevant documents to facilitate examination of the lawmaker’s financial disclosures and asset declarations.
